TROIA Software Development Tools - II |
 |
Control your development process
The TROIA Hotline Management System controls all development processes from the design stage to the implementation of the application. Everything, from project task distribution to corrections and modifications made throughout development, is recorded. The first step of development with TROIA is the Hotline record.
Develop an interface in minutes
The dialogues and reports used in the CANIAS ERP system can easily be changed and new dialogues and reports can be formed with the standard interface designer of TROIA and the drag and drop components that are part of this designer. The changes that are made can immediately be transferred to the active system.
Use the advantages of object oriented programming
With the Class Administrator development tool, classes, which are the basis of object-oriented development, can be created or changes can be made on existing classes. With the heritage support included in TROIA, new classes can be built on existing classes.
Develop your own reports
With the report designer in the TROIA development environment you can rapidly and easily design your own visual reports. You can have the generated reports as PDF documents and print in the environment you prefer.
Receive immediate help
When developing applications with TROIA you have recourse to interactive help from anywhere and you can receive support regarding commands and functions. Syntax, explanations, examples and tips regarding the commands and functions in TROIA will be displayed immediately.
Design platform-independent database
With ODBA database administrator, you can manage database components you use in the application development process such as the table index, from within the TROIA platform with the help of visual tools. Transporting tables and data within the same or between different database systems without damaging structure and integrity is another function of ODBA.
Customize the standard applications according to your requirements
The CANIAS ERP software is presented to our customers with the source code; therefore it allows you to change applications according to company requirements. The dynamic orientation system within TROIA allows the newly created classes and dialogues to be used without changing existing classes and dialogues. This protects the standard codes while allowing personal/institution specific changes.
Evade errors that may occur during development
Coding errors that may occur during development can be determined with the TROIA code trace system and errors in the application can be reduced to a minimum.
Internationalize
An inseparable part of the CANIAS ERP platform is the multi-language support, with which any type of screen or message can easily be translated into any language without need for redevelopment. Each user will be able to see the relevant screens and messages in the language of the session, and the user will be able to have the reports in the preferred language. With Unicode and UTF8 support, many languages including eastern languages are supported.
The Advantages of TROIA & Architecture 
CANIAS ERP Modules
|